"And do not marry polytheistic women until they believe; and a believing slave woman" whom a Muslim marries, if he does not have the means (tawl), "is better than a polytheist woman, even though she might please you." Then, the prohibition of polytheistic women from the People of the Scripture was abrogated in Surah al-Ma'idah, and He permitted them, saying: "And chaste women from among those who were given the Scripture before you." Chaste women (al-muhsanat) in this verse mean free women. "And do not marry polytheistic men until they believe"; so Allah prohibited for a Muslim woman to be married by anyone who is a polytheist.
